Game Recap: Women's Soccer |

Women's Soccer Falls to LBC in Season Finale

LANCASTER, Pa. - In its final match of the season on Saturday afternoon, Eastern Women's Soccer dropped a 2-1 decision to Lancaster Bible. The Eagles held a 1-0 lead early in the second half, but goals in the 65th and 73rd minutes by the Chargers proved to be Eastern's undoing.

The Eagles dominated most of the possession and outshot the Chargers by a 17-7 margin, which included an 8-4 edge in shots on target. However, the Eagles would not break the scoreless tie until the 53rd minute.

After a turnover at midfield, Jessica Burg found Sydney Koncsol on the left side of the field. The senior forward eventually broke away from her defender and uncorked a shot that found twine in the upper portion of the net, giving the Eagles a 1-0 lead.

However, Eastern's lead would not last for long. LBC's Alison Cranga tied the contest in the 65th minute, before Kendal Ream broke the draw eight minutes to give the Chargers a lead they would not relinquish. The Eagles would record four more shots in the final 17 minutes, but could not find the equalizer.

Koncsol led the Eagles with seven shots, two of which were on frame, while Lindsay Kline finished with three. Madelyn Mullen and Kayla Bardonner each finished with two chances, while Brooke Moskey made two saves in goal.

With that, Eastern's 2022 season has come to an end.
